Dartford Council launches Back to Netball course for women
10:32am Thursday 25th October 2012 in News By Kelly Smale
DARTFORD women looking to rekindle their love for netball are invited to get back into the game.
In partnership with Kent Sport, Dartford Council has teamed up with the All England Netball Association to provide a seven week Back to Netball course for women aged 16 to 24.
Each session costs £1.50 and will be held every Monday from 6pm to 7pm at Dartford Technology College Sports Hall, in Heath Lane, from November 5.
Portfolio holder for leisure, Councillor Andy Lloyd, said: "The early development of netball started in Dartford at Bergman Österberg Physical Training College (now North West Kent College) in Oakfield Lane during the late 1890’s.
"By starting a Back to Netball course in Dartford we are bringing back a piece of history to the borough and hopefully inspiring women to get back into a sport they may not have played since school."
